Little Bean is a bundle candidate when a child is starting scooter, skate, or bike practice and the household wants pads and helmet together. The useful sizing clue is split ranges, 51-54 cm and 55-58 cm, which helps avoid a vague one-size choice. It belongs if the helmet and protectors all fit the same child during real movement. The tradeoff is that bundled gear can create false confidence when a wrist or knee pad slides. Measure first, choose the correct helmet size, then test crouching, pushing, braking, and looking over the shoulder before the first ride.
